Epi Multiome
Epi Multiome (10x Chromium) simultaneously measures 3' gene expression and open chromatin (ATAC) from the same single nucleus, linking each cell's transcription to its regulatory landscape.
Specification
| Vendor | 10x Genomics |
|---|---|
| Modality | single-nucleus multiome: 3' gene expression + chromatin accessibility (ATAC), same nucleus |
| Tissue | nuclei suspensions (fresh, frozen or cryopreserved cells/tissue) |
| Input | Fresh or frozen tissue, cells, or nuclei; the Multiome assay cannot take FFPE |
| Multiplexing | No officially supported multiplexing (single sample per reaction) |
| Species | species-agnostic (human, mouse and others) |

What it measures
- 3' gene expression and chromatin accessibility (ATAC) from the same nucleus.
- Two libraries per sample (gene expression and ATAC), analysed together in Cell Ranger ARC.
Input and workflow
- Input: nuclei suspensions only, from fresh, frozen or cryopreserved cells and tissue.
- Transposition tags open chromatin; nuclei are then partitioned into droplets on the Chromium X/iX.
- Gene expression and ATAC libraries are sequenced separately on Illumina instruments.
What you receive
- FASTQ files (gene expression and ATAC)
- Cell Ranger ARC outputs: gene-expression and ATAC feature-barcode matrices
- ATAC fragments file and peak matrix
- web-summary QC report; MD5 checksums at transfer
